On November 23rd, Chinese graduate students pursuing the direction of "Pedagogical Education" (profile "Fine Arts") visited the opening ceremony of a solo exhibition by honored artist of Russia, member of the Amur branch of the Union of Artists of Russia, Vladimir Autonomovich Serebryakov, entitled "Blessed Is the Man," which took place at the PUSHKAREV ART GALLERY.
Immersing themselves in this vibrant artistic space broadened their understanding of contemporary Russian art, exposing them to its diverse themes, technical approaches, and expressive means.
Attending such events plays a crucial role in shaping the professional identity of future fine arts teachers, strengthening their sense of belonging to the profession, stimulating creative thought processes, and encouraging experimentation in their own practice.
